An external file that holds a picture, illustration, etc. Most of the numerous, and convincing, examples of the interactions between inequalities and tuberculosis, and inequalities and hivaids the two infections prioritized, are drawn primarily from haiti and peru, where farmer and his colleagues have worked for many years. Health inequalities are essentially a lack of equality between the health status of social groups of people, where social groups have a common identity such as similar residential location, occupational status, income, ethnic group, or other similar trait of social signi.

A physiciananthropologist with more than fifteen years in the field, farmer writes from the front lines of the war against these modern plagues and shows why, even more than those of history, they target the poor.
